# HG changeset patch # User Sylvain Thénault # Date 1278505108 -7200 # Node ID 654a34e4eb2e671115982c2dbc4532964588ea2e # Parent 89e27940df994bda8b69610740aa420812e2c49e [form] field.vocabulary return values as string, more fixes diff -r 89e27940df99 -r 654a34e4eb2e web/box.py --- a/web/box.py Wed Jul 07 13:58:21 2010 +0200 +++ b/web/box.py Wed Jul 07 14:18:28 2010 +0200 @@ -224,8 +224,8 @@ """returns the list of unrelated entities, using the entity's appropriate vocabulary function """ - skip = set(e.eid for e in entity.related(self.rtype, get_role(self), - entities=True)) + skip = set(unicode(e.eid) for e in entity.related(self.rtype, get_role(self), + entities=True)) skip.add(None) skip.add(INTERNAL_FIELD_VALUE) filteretype = getattr(self, 'etype', None)